Beneath a clear blue sky, with a breeze rustling banners and flags behind the stage, President Eric Boynton awarded diplomas to the Class of 2025 as Provost Donna Oliver read their names at the college’s 175th Commencement this past Sunday.

Martinez and Otis Crowned MWC Champions at 2025 Outdoor Championships![]() Beloit College athletes showcased their talent and determination at the 2025 Midwest Conference Track & Field Championships, with both the men’s and women’s teams securing 7th place overall and several individuals making standout performances. Baseball secures third straight tournament title![]() The Beloit College baseball team showcased its offensive might and received a stellar pitching performance in relief to secure a convincing 11-4 victory over Monmouth (Ill.) on Saturday at Don Hawkins Field to secure Beloit’s third straight MWC Tournament Title. |
